Blog Detail Hero Background

Mobile App Development for Startups | 5 Steps to a Successful Launch

Mobile App Development for Startups | 5 Steps to a Successful Launch
Ibrahim
February 10, 2026

For startups, a mobile app is not just a product. It is often the entire business model. One wrong decision in mobile app development for startups can burn months of runway, delay investor confidence, and push users toward competitors who moved faster and smarter.

What many founders get wrong is assuming that app success is tied only to features or design. In reality, success comes from planning, validation, execution, and launch discipline. Apps fail because founders rush development, skip validation, choose the wrong tech stack, or build features users never wanted in the first place.

Statistics consistently show that more than 90 percent of startup apps fail, not because the idea was bad, but because the execution ignored real-world constraints like budget, timelines, scalability, and user behavior. This is exactly where a structured mobile app development process becomes critical.

The Reality of Mobile App Development for Startups

Before jumping into development, founders need to face one hard truth: building an app is easy, building the right app is hard.

Most startups fail because they:

  • Build too many features too early
  • Ignore mobile app user acquisition strategies for startups
  • Underestimate the cost of mobile app development
  • Choose tools that do not scale
  • Launch without a real mobile app launch checklist

A successful startup app is not the most complex one. It is the one that solves one clear problem better than anyone else.

This is why every successful startup follows a structured mobile app development timeline for startups, instead of random development sprints.

Step 1: Define the Problem, Not the App

Why This Step Matters More Than Code

The first and most important step in mobile app development for startups is not choosing a framework or hiring developers. It is defining the problem your app solves.

Many founders start with “We want an app that does X, Y, and Z.”

Successful founders start with “Users struggle with this exact issue.”

If the problem is unclear, no amount of features will save the app.

Identify a Single Core Pain Point

Every winning startup app begins with one sharp pain point. Not a vague inconvenience. A real problem that users actively want solved.

Ask yourself:

  • What task frustrates users today?
  • What are they currently doing to solve it?
  • Why is that solution slow, expensive, or inefficient?

This clarity sets the foundation for startup MVP app development.

Validate Before You Build

Validation protects your budget and timeline. Before writing a single line of code, startups should validate demand using low-cost methods such as:

  • Landing pages
  • Surveys
  • User interviews
  • Clickable mockups

This step directly impacts how much does a startup app cost to build, because validated ideas reduce rework.

Skipping validation is one of the biggest reasons founders later complain about wasted development budgets.

Define Your MVP Scope Clearly

Your MVP is not a smaller version of your final app. It is a problem-solving version.

A strong MVP answers three questions:

  1. Does the user understand the app instantly?
  2. Does it solve the main problem effectively?
  3. Will users come back after the first use?

This approach aligns directly with MVP mobile app development tips used by high-growth startups.

Avoid adding features that feel “nice to have.” Every feature must justify its existence.

Align MVP With Business Goals

A startup app must serve business goals, not just users. At this stage, founders should define:

  • Monetization logic
  • Growth strategy
  • Engagement goals

This ensures the app supports mobile app marketing for startups from day one.

Set Clear Success Metrics

Without metrics, you are guessing. Before development begins, define:

  • User activation goals
  • Retention benchmarks
  • Conversion actions

These metrics guide product decisions throughout the mobile app development process.

Understanding the Cost and Timeline Early

One of the most searched questions is how much does a startup app cost to build, and the honest answer is: it depends on clarity.

Apps with a clear MVP, defined scope, and validated problem always cost less and launch faster.

Key cost drivers include:

  • Feature count
  • Platform choice (iOS, Android, or both)
  • Backend complexity
  • Third-party integrations

Understanding this early helps founders plan realistic mobile app development timelines for startups.

Laying the Foundation for Step 2

Once the problem is defined and validated, startups are ready to move into planning and technical decisions.

This includes:

  • Choosing between native and cross-platform
  • Selecting frameworks
  • Defining backend requirements
  • Planning scalability

These decisions form the backbone of best frameworks for startup app development and determine whether the app grows smoothly or struggles later.

We’ll break this down in the next section.

Step 2: Planning the Mobile App Development Process the Right Way

Once the problem is defined and validated, startups enter the most underestimated phase of mobile app development for startups: planning. This is where many founders quietly lose control of budget, timelines, and product direction.

Planning is not about documentation. It is about decision clarity.

Choosing the Right App Type: Native vs Cross-Platform

One of the first decisions in the mobile app development process is choosing how the app will be built.

Native App Development

  • Built separately for iOS and Android
  • Strong performance and smoother user experience
  • Higher development and maintenance cost

Native apps work best when:

  • Performance is critical
  • Hardware access is required
  • Long-term scalability is a priority

Cross-Platform App Development

  • Single codebase for multiple platforms
  • Faster development
  • Lower upfront cost

This option is popular in startup MVP app development because it allows faster validation without doubling costs.

Founders often ask which approach is “better.” The real answer depends on:

  • MVP scope
  • Budget
  • Speed-to-market requirements

Choosing wrong here can impact the mobile app development timeline for startups by months.

Selecting the Best Frameworks for Startup App Development

Framework selection directly affects speed, cost, and scalability. Startups should choose tools that balance flexibility with reliability.

Popular choices include:

  • React Native for faster MVP launches
  • Flutter for consistent UI across platforms
  • Swift or Kotlin for native performance

The key is not choosing what is trending, but what supports:

  • MVP iteration
  • Future updates
  • Team scalability

This decision also impacts how to develop an app for a startup step by step, because frameworks dictate workflow.

Backend Architecture: Build Only What You Need

Startups often overbuild backend systems before they have users. This is a costly mistake.

A smart backend setup focuses on:

  • Authentication
  • Data storage
  • Basic analytics
  • API structure

Complex microservices can come later. Early-stage apps should prioritize stability over complexity to reduce mobile app development costs.

Planning for Security Without Overengineering

Security must exist from day one, but startups do not need enterprise-level systems initially.

Essential security considerations include:

  • Secure authentication
  • Encrypted data transfer
  • Basic role-based access

Ignoring security early leads to painful fixes later and affects trust during mobile app launch strategy execution.

Setting a Realistic Mobile App Development Timeline for Startups

Timelines fail when founders assume “development starts after planning.” In reality, planning is development.

A realistic timeline includes:

  • 2–4 weeks for planning and architecture
  • 8–12 weeks for MVP build
  • 2–3 weeks for testing and fixes

Rushed timelines almost always result in:

  • Feature bloat
  • Bugs
  • Delayed launches

This is why structured planning is essential in mobile app development for startups.

Step 3: Build the MVP With Focus, Testing, and Feedback

This is where most startup apps either gain momentum or quietly collapse.

The goal of startup MVP app development is not perfection. The goal is learning.

What an MVP Should and Should Not Be

A strong MVP should:

  • Solve one problem clearly
  • Be easy to understand
  • Collect user behavior data

An MVP should NOT:

  • Include advanced personalization
  • Support every edge case
  • Compete feature-for-feature with large apps

Ignoring this principle leads to delays and inflated cost of mobile app development.

Feature Prioritization That Actually Works

Founders should prioritize features using this rule:

If a feature does not help users complete the core action, it waits.

This discipline keeps the MVP lean and aligns with proven MVP mobile app development tips.

Common MVP features include:

  • User onboarding
  • Core action flow
  • Basic notifications
  • Simple analytics

Everything else can come after validation.

Building for Iteration, Not Finality

One major difference between startup apps and enterprise apps is iteration speed.

Your MVP should be easy to:

  • Update
  • Improve
  • Adjust based on feedback

This flexibility is essential for applying agile app development for startups, where feedback drives progress.

Testing Is Not Optional for Startups

Skipping testing is one of the fastest ways to destroy early trust.

MVP testing should cover:

  • Core user flows
  • Login and sign-up
  • Payment flows (if applicable)
  • Performance on multiple devices

This step reduces negative reviews during mobile app launch strategy execution.

Collecting Feedback the Right Way

After MVP testing, startups must actively collect feedback using:

  • In-app prompts
  • Early user interviews
  • Analytics tools

Feedback should focus on:

  • Confusion points
  • Drop-off stages
  • Feature requests

This data shapes future development and supports mobile app user acquisition strategies for startups.

Preparing for Launch While Still Building

Smart startups prepare for launch during MVP development, not after.

This includes:

  • App store descriptions
  • Screenshots
  • Keyword research for ASO
  • Early marketing messaging

This preparation directly impacts how to launch a mobile app successfully.

Why Steps 2 and 3 Decide Long-Term Success

Many startups believe growth problems come after launch. In reality, growth problems start during planning and MVP development.

  • Poor framework choices slow updates.
  • Overbuilt systems waste budget.
  • Unfocused MVPs confuse users.

When mobile app development for startups follows a disciplined approach, the app launches faster, costs less, and adapts better.

Step 4: Build a Mobile App Launch Strategy That Gets Real Users

A launch is not a button you press. It is a process you prepare for weeks in advance. Many startups invest heavily in mobile app development for startups and then quietly launch without visibility, traction, or feedback.

A successful launch is not about going viral. It is about getting the right first users.

Why Most Startup App Launches Fail

Startup app launches fail because:

  • No pre-launch audience exists
  • App Store Optimization is ignored
  • No clear value proposition is communicated
  • User onboarding is confusing

This is where a structured mobile app launch strategy becomes essential.

Pre-Launch Preparation That Actually Matters

Before submitting your app to the App Store or Play Store, make sure the following are in place:

  • Clear app positioning
  • Simple onboarding flow
  • Defined success action (signup, booking, order, etc.)
  • Analytics tracking

This groundwork directly supports how to launch a mobile app successfully.

App Store Optimization Is Not Optional

ASO determines whether users discover your app organically.

Key ASO elements include:

  • App title and subtitle
  • Keyword-rich description
  • High-quality screenshots
  • Clear feature explanation

Using phrases related to mobile app development process, startup MVP app development, and problem-focused messaging improves discoverability.

Ignoring ASO leads to low impressions even if the app is solid.

Build Early Trust With Social Proof

Early users are cautious. To reduce friction:

  • Add early testimonials
  • Highlight beta user feedback
  • Show numbers where possible

Trust accelerates downloads and supports mobile app user acquisition strategies for startups.

Soft Launch Before Full Release

A soft launch allows startups to:

  • Monitor real usage
  • Fix critical issues
  • Improve onboarding

Launching in a limited region or to a specific audience reduces risk and improves feedback quality.

This step is often skipped but plays a major role in mobile app development timeline for startups.

Create a Mobile App Launch Checklist

A simple mobile app launch checklist should include:

  • App store approval readiness
  • Crash-free testing
  • Analytics verification
  • Customer support setup
  • Marketing assets prepared

Founders who follow a checklist avoid rushed launches and bad first impressions.

Step 5: User Acquisition, Retention, and Scaling After Launch

Launching the app is not success. Retaining users is.

Most startup apps lose users within the first week because retention planning is ignored during mobile app development for startups.

User Acquisition Starts With One Channel

Do not spread efforts across ten channels. Start with one that matches your audience.

Examples:

  • Content marketing for B2B apps
  • Paid ads for consumer apps
  • Community-driven growth for niche platforms

This focus improves efficiency and supports mobile app marketing for startups.

Onboarding Is Your First Retention Tool

Users decide whether to stay within minutes.

Strong onboarding should:

  • Explain value quickly
  • Reduce steps
  • Guide users to the core action

If users don’t reach value fast, they leave. This is one of the biggest hidden killers of startup apps.

Retention Comes From Habit, Not Features

Retention improves when apps:

  • Solve recurring problems
  • Use reminders thoughtfully
  • Offer consistent value

Features do not retain users. Outcomes do.

This mindset separates apps that grow from those that stall.

Measure What Actually Matters

Vanity metrics mislead founders.

Focus on:

  • Daily active users
  • Retention rate
  • Conversion events
  • Drop-off points

These metrics guide improvements and support long-term mobile app development process decisions.

Iterate Based on Data, Not Opinions

Post-launch development should be driven by:

  • Usage data
  • Real feedback
  • Behavior patterns

This aligns perfectly with agile app development for startups, where iteration replaces assumptions.

Scaling the App Without Breaking It

Scaling should only happen after:

  • Core feature validation
  • Stable retention
  • Predictable acquisition

Scaling too early increases cost of mobile app development and technical debt.

Smart scaling includes:

  • Backend optimization
  • Feature expansion based on demand
  • Performance improvements

This approach keeps growth sustainable.

Common Mistakes Startups Must Avoid

Even strong ideas fail when execution slips.

Avoid these mistakes:

  • Building too many features: Wastes budget, delays launch, and confuses users instead of solving problems.
  • Ignoring user feedback: Leads to irrelevant features and poor retention after initial downloads.
  • Overcomplicating architecture: Increases costs, slows updates, and creates scaling problems early.
  • Delaying marketing until after launch: Results in low visibility, weak traction, and slow user acquisition.
  • Each mistake adds friction and slows momentum: Small errors compound quickly, reducing growth speed and market impact.

Ready to Build a Startup App That Actually Works?

If you’re planning your next app or refining an existing one, ITITans can help you navigate every stage of mobile app development for startups, from idea to launch and beyond.

Build with clarity. Launch with confidence. Grow with purpose.

FAQs

1. How long does mobile app development for startups usually take?

The timeline depends on MVP scope, but most mobile app development for startups takes 10–16 weeks from planning to launch. Apps with unclear requirements often take longer due to rework and scope changes.

2. What is the biggest mistake startups make during MVP app development?

The most common mistake in startup MVP app development is adding too many features before validating user demand. This increases cost, delays launch, and reduces early user adoption.

3. Should startups choose native or cross-platform app development for their MVP?

Cross-platform is often better for mobile app development for startups because it reduces cost and speeds up launch. Native development works best when performance or hardware access is critical.

4. How much does it cost to build a mobile app for a startup MVP?

The cost of mobile app development for a startup MVP typically ranges based on features, platforms, and backend needs. Clear planning and a focused MVP can significantly reduce unnecessary expenses.

5. What should be included in a mobile app launch checklist for startups?

A solid mobile app launch checklist includes testing, analytics setup, onboarding flow, ASO assets, and support readiness. Skipping any of these increases the risk of poor early reviews.

6. How can startups get their first users after launching an app?

Early users usually come from focused mobile app user acquisition strategies for startups, such as niche communities, targeted ads, or early-access campaigns. Broad marketing too early often wastes budget.

7. Why do most startup apps struggle with user retention after launch?

Retention drops when onboarding is confusing or value is not delivered quickly. Successful mobile app development for startups prioritizes fast value discovery in the first user session.

8. When should a startup start scaling its mobile app?

Scaling should only begin after stable retention and consistent user behavior are achieved. Premature scaling increases technical debt and long-term mobile app development costs.

Mobile App Development for Startups | 5 Steps to a Successful Launch | iTitans